Cal - Origin and Meaning of the name

Meaning of the name Cal
 
 

 


The boy name Cal [ 1 syll. cal, ca-l ] is pronounced KAEL KEY. Cal's language of origin is Latin, and it is used mainly in the English and Scottish languages. Cal is a short form of Calum (English and Scottish).

Cal is unusual as a baby name for boys. Its usage peaked modestly in 1906 with 0.008% of baby boys being given the name Cal. Its ranking then was #761. The baby name has since experienced a drop in popularity, and is currently of only infrequent use. Among all boy names in its group, Cal was nonetheless the most commonly used in 2007.
